Ariz. Admin. Code § R9-22-213 - Early and Periodic Screening, Diagnosis, and Treatment Services (E.P.S.D.T.)
A.
The following E.P.S.D.T. services are covered for a member less than 21 years
of age:
1. Screening services including:
a. Comprehensive health and developmental
history;
b. Comprehensive unclothed
physical examination;
c.
Appropriate immunizations according to age and health history;
d. Laboratory tests; and
e. Health education, including anticipatory
guidance;
2. Vision
services including:
a. Diagnosis and treatment
for defects in vision;
b. Eye
examinations for the provision of prescriptive lenses;
c. Prescriptive lenses; and
d. Frames.
3. Hearing services including:
a. Diagnosis and treatment for defects in
hearing;
b. Testing to determine
hearing impairment; and
c. Hearing
aids;
4. Dental services
including:
a. Emergency dental services as
specified in
R9-22-207;
b. Preventive services including screening,
diagnosis, and treatment of dental disease; and
c. Therapeutic dental services including
fillings, crowns, dentures, and other prosthetic devices;
5. Orthognathic surgery;
6. Medically necessary, nutritional
assessment and nutritional therapy as specified in contract to provide complete
daily dietary requirements or supplement a member's daily nutritional and
caloric intake;
7. Behavioral
health services under 9 A.A.C. 22, Article 12;
8. Hospice services do not include
home-delivered meals or services provided and covered through Medicare. The
following hospice services are covered:
a.
Hospice services are covered only for a member who is in the final stages of a
terminal illness and has a prognosis of death within six months;
b. Services available to a member receiving
hospice care are limited to those allowable under
42 CFR 418.202,
October 1, 2006, incorporated by reference and on file with the Administration.
This incorporation by reference contains no future editions or amendments;
c.
Hospice services do not include:
i. Medical services provided that are not related to the
terminal illness; or
ii. Home-delivered meals; and
d.
Hospice services that are provided and covered
through Medicare are not covered by AHCCCS;
9. Incontinence briefs as
specified under
R9-22-212;
and
10. Other necessary health
care, diagnostic services, treatment, and measures required by
42 U.S.C.
1396 d(r)(5).
B.Providers of E.P.S.D.T. services shall meet
the following standards:
1. Ensure that
services are provided by or under the direction of the member's primary care
provider, attending physician, practitioner, or dentist.
2. Perform tests and examinations under 42
CFR 441 Subpart B, October 1, 2006, which is incorporated by reference and on
file with the Administration. This incorporation by reference contains no
future editions or amendments.
3.
Refer a member as necessary for dental diagnosis and treatment and necessary
specialty care.
4. Refer a member
as necessary for behavioral health evaluation and treatment services.
C.Contractors shall meet other
E.P.S.D.T. requirements as specified in contract.
D.A primary care provider, attending
physician, or practitioner shall refer a member with special health care needs
under
R9-7-301 to
CRS.
